Manaslu, the eighth-highest mountain in the world, is located about forty miles east of Annapurna I. It is one of the popular 8000m. peaks for climbing in the Himalayas of Nepal, especially among Japanese. The mountain’s long ridges and valley glaciers offer feasible approaches from all directions.
